Latest Patents
Chuek Wah Tang's latest patents include a "Bond head cooling apparatus" and an "Atomization mechanism for cooling a bond head." The bond head cooling apparatus features a cooling system designed for a bond head that holds a semiconductor die. It incorporates a dielectric liquid supply and a gas supply, utilizing a spray nozzle to create a liquid-gas mixture that cools the heater effectively. The atomization mechanism, on the other hand, consists of an atomization module and a conduit that work together to form an atomized spray, which is then directed into the bond head for efficient cooling.
